Prognosis and Survival Rate of Kidney Cancer
Key Factors Influencing Kidney Cancer Outcomes
The prognosis and survival rate of kidney cancer can vary significantly among individuals, influenced by factors such as cancer stage, tumor type and grade, patient health, and genetic markers. This information is crucial for patients and healthcare providers to navigate treatment options and establish a comprehensive care plan.

Impact of Cancer Stage on Prognosis
The stage of kidney cancer at diagnosis plays a pivotal role in determining prognosis. Early-stage kidney cancer (Stages I and II), confined to the kidney, often leads to a more favorable outlook, whereas advanced stages (Stages III and IV) present more challenges due to larger tumors or metastasis.
Variability by Kidney Cancer Type
Renal cell carcinoma (RCC), the most prevalent form of adult kidney cancer, encompasses subtypes like clear cell, papillary, and chromophobe RCC. Each subtype exhibits distinct behaviors and treatment responses, influencing the overall prognosis. Clear cell RCC, for example, varies widely in outcomes based on genetic and molecular characteristics.
The Role of Tumor Grade
Tumor grading, which evaluates cancer cells' appearance compared to healthy cells, is another critical prognostic factor. High-grade tumors, appearing more abnormal, generally have a more aggressive progression than their low-grade counterparts.
The Effect of Overall Health on Prognosis
A patient's general health and comorbidities can significantly affect kidney cancer prognosis. Those in good health are better candidates for aggressive treatments, potentially improving outcomes.
Genetic and Molecular Factors
Advancements in understanding tumor genetics and molecular profiles have emphasized their importance in prognosis. Specific mutations or expressions may indicate either a more aggressive disease course or a favorable response to targeted therapies.
Survival Rates as a Prognosis Guide
Survival rates offer a general perspective on kidney cancer prognosis:
- Stage I kidney cancer boasts a 5-year survival rate of over 90%.
- Stage II sees slightly lower survival rates than Stage I.
- Stage III survival rates range from 50% to 70%, with factors like lymph node involvement and tumor size playing a role.
- Stage IV or metastatic kidney cancer has a 5-year survival rate of 10% to 20%, though outcomes can vary based on treatment response and other factors.
Advancements in Treatment and Future Outlook
Significant improvements in kidney cancer prognosis have been achieved through early detection, innovative targeted therapies, and immunotherapies. Clinical trials continue to offer access to new treatments, promising further enhancements in survival rates and quality of life.
